Crude oil futures plunge 0.95% on weak global trend

Crude oil futures fell by 0.95 per cent to Rs 3,009 a barrel today as speculators reduced positions amid a weakening trend overseas.
At the Multi Commodity Exchange, crude oil for delivery in September traded at Rs 29, or 0.95 per cent lower, at Rs 3,009 a barrel in 4,136 lots.
Oil for October delivery also moved down Rs 17, or 0.55 per cent, to Rs 3,073 per barrel in 141 lots.
The trading sentiment dampened in futures trade here after oil prices resumed their downward momentum as dealers assess the impact of Hurricane Harvey on the crude-rich Gulf Coast, with dozens of refineries out of action meaning the commodity cannot be processed, analysts said.
Meanwhile, West Texas Intermediate (WTI) crude was down 27 cents at USD 46.96, while Brent crude shed 12 cents to USD 52.74 a barrel on the New York Mercantile Exchange.
